Perhaps both. Wraps cost time and money -- both that can be better spent elsewhere.

Most manufacturers use wraps to mask some body lines and hide the vehicle from detailed analysis by competitors and the media. Rivian used that conventional practice and mixed it up by using "cool" wraps which I think was a great marketing move. It helps the vehicles get noticed as something special.

Other's have speculated that the wraps were to cover up paint issues. If true, it's possible Rivian has sorted out those paint shop problems, as well.

Personally, I think the wraps were excellent, but I'm also excited to see more real-world spotting of painted Rivian's. Especially with the pandemic and an inability to see them at shows or test drive, it's important to see lots of examples of the paint, in real-world settings, to inform our purchase decisions.
